The Righteous - Opera is a standout contemporary work by composer Gregory Spears with libretto by Pulitzer Prize–winning poet Tracy K. Smith. Premiered at The Santa Fe Opera in the summer of 2024, this night-length journey through 1979–1990 in the American Southwest blends lyrical neo-classical sensibilities with modern dramatic storytelling. Recognized by The New York Times as a Critic’s Pick and shortlisted for an International Opera Award, The Righteous has established itself as a significant voice in contemporary opera.

The essentials

Quick Facts About The Righteous - Opera

  • World premiere: The Righteous, composed by Gregory Spears with libretto by Tracy K. Smith, at The Santa Fe Opera from July 13 to August 13, 2024.
  • Theme and style: An evening-length contemporary opera spanning 1979–1990 in the American Southwest, blending lyrical/neo-classical elements with modern dramatic storytelling.
  • Major recognition: The New York Times named it a Critic’s Pick; it was shortlisted for an International Opera Award.
  • 2025 tour status: No publicly announced 2025 company-wide productions or tours for The Righteous; the Santa Fe Opera’s 2025 season did not include this work.
  • Primary collaborators: Gregory Spears (composer) and Tracy K. Smith (Pulitzer Prize-winning poet and former U.S. Poet Laureate).
